Electron affinity measurements of lanthanide atoms: Pr, Nd, and Tb

Abstract
Electron affinities (EAs) of many lanthanide elements still remain unknown due to their complicated electronic structures and relatively low EA values. In the present work, we utilized the slow-velocity map-imaging method combined with an ion trap to resolve conundrums. The EA values of praseodymium, neodymium, and terbium are determined to be 881.0(37) cm(-1) or 0.109 23(46) eV, 786.3(26) cm(-1) or 0.097 48(31) eV, and 1059.1(64) cm(-1) or 0.131 31(79) eV, respectively. We also observed several excited states of Pr, Nd, and Tb anions.
